How to establish a thriving diamond-based economy?
First rule of a Minecraft economy : never make a item-based economy.
It's asking for crazy omega inflation.
Why ? Because items are super easy to find in the grand scheme of things.
And that's not even talkin about players duping items.
If you do an item based economy, it will inflate in the first few weeks, if not less.

Is my 1.20.1 server safe?
1) Make backups
2) Make backups of the backup (in a different drive / computer )
3) Make backups of the backup of the backup (in a different network)
and the most important thing of all
Make backups
